Concrete Foundation Pouring in Columbus, OH
Concrete foundation pouring services involve the process of creating a stable base for buildings, homes, garages, or other structures. This service typically covers a variety of projects, including new construction, additions, or repairs to existing foundations. Property owners should understand the importance of proper site preparation, soil assessment, and the selection of appropriate concrete mixtures to ensure durability and stability. Clear communication about the scope of work, timeline, and any specific requirements can help ensure the foundation meets the structural needs of the property.
Before requesting concrete foundation pouring, property owners usually want to know about the project's scope, including the size and complexity of the foundation, as well as any necessary permits or inspections. It is also helpful to consider factors such as weather conditions, site accessibility, and the potential need for reinforcing materials like rebar or mesh. Understanding these elements can support a smooth process and a long-lasting foundation that provides a solid base for any structure.

Concrete Foundation Pouring Questions
What types of projects require concrete foundation pouring? Foundations are typically needed for new homes, additions, garages, or any structure requiring stable support on a property.
How can I tell if my existing foundation needs repair or replacement? Signs include cracks, uneven floors, or doors that don’t close properly, indicating potential foundation issues.
What factors influence the choice of foundation type? Soil conditions, property size, and the planned structure’s load help determine the most suitable foundation type.
What should property owners consider before starting a foundation pour? Proper site preparation, understanding local regulations, and ensuring quality materials are key considerations for a successful pour.
